Requirements engineering met Use Cases Opslaan als favoriet Deel deze pagina Printen Duur 2 dagen Prijs € 1249,- 8,9 Reviews 1000+ reviews Locatie Nieuwegeinvirtueel Planning Planning ophalen... Lesvorm klassikaal Schrijf je direct in Meer informatie Brochure downloaden De kwaliteit van de requirements is direct bepalend voor de kwaliteit van de te implementeren software. Veel moderne ontwikkelmethoden zijn dan ook requirements gedreven (ofwel use case gedreven). Requirements staan daardoor centraal in het hele ontwikkel proces. In deze cursus leer je technieken en best practices die je in staat stellen succesvol requirements op te stellen en te managen. Er zijn vele verschillende manieren om requirements vast te leggen. In de praktijk is gebleken dat use cases heel goed werken bij het vastleggen en communiceren van requirements. Use cases zijn toe te passen in zowel traditionele waterval projecten als iteratieve projecten en ook Agile projecten. We gaan dieper in op wat goede use cases zijn en wat de beste manier is om use cases te beschrijven. We behandelen verder de samenhang van use cases en user stories. In de training maken we duidelijk dat het gebruik van use cases alleen niet genoeg is. We hebben meer nodig om requirements te specificeren, zoals procesbeschrijvingen, structuurbeschrijvingen, business rules, niet-functionele requirements, toestandsbeschrijvingen, scherm ontwerpen, enz. Al deze onderdelen vormen samen een volledige requirements-specificatie ofwel een functioneel ontwerp. Tijdens de training doen we veel hands-on oefeningen om de verschillende aspecten van requirements en use cases in de praktijk te brengen. Doel Inzicht in de verschillende aspecten die requirements zo moeilijk maken. Met succes kunnen opstellen, documenteren en managen van requirements, zodat de uiteindelijk geïmplementeerde software overeenkomt met de wensen van de klant. Een duidelijk en correct use case diagram kunnen maken. Use case beschrijvingen kunnen maken, Inzicht in de verschillende gereedschappen om de aspecten van requirements te specificeren. Inzicht in de verschillende technieken om requirements boven water te krijgen. Doelgroep Iedereen die betrokken is bij het vinden, communiceren, verifiëren en managen van de requirements van een software systeem. Voorkennis Voor deze training is geen technische kennis van software ontwikkeling nodig.Leesvaardigheid in het Engels is vereist, het cursusmateriaal is Engelstalig. Persoonlijk advies? Adnan Nekic accountmanager T. 026 - 791 10 67 E. a.nekic@vijfhart.nl Onderwerpen Requirements introductie Business requirements Use case diagram Use case beschrijvingen Beschrijven van processen en workflow Beschrijven van toestanden en events Beschrijven van structuur Business rules Niet functionele requirements Requirements elicitation Requirements validatie Requirements management Bekijk meer onderwerpenBekijk minder onderwerpen Dag 1 Requirements introductie Invloed van requirements op het succes van een project Verschillende typen requirements Requirements is geen verzamel proces Veel voorkomende problemen m.b.t. requirements Business requirements Vision document Context diagram Stakeholders Features Risico’s Business contraints Use case diagram Actoren (primary en supporting actor) include en extend relatie Generalisatie Use case diagram best practices Use case beschrijvingen Hoofd scenario’s Alternatieve scenario’s Pre- en post condities Use case template Agile use cases Use case uitdagingen Use case beschrijving best practices Dag 2 Beschrijven van processen en workflow Activity diagram Parallelle flows Conditionele flows Swimlanes Activity diagram best practices Beschrijven van toestanden en events Statechart diagram Entry, do en exit acties Business rules in statechart diagrammen Statechart diagram best practices Beschrijven van structuur Class diagram Logische objecten, entities of services Relaties Multipliciteit Class diagram best practices Business rules Wat zijn business rules Atomair beschrijven van business rules De samenhang van business rules en use cases Niet functionele requirements Verschillende kwaliteits modellen Kwaliteit scenario’s Smart maken van de kwaliteit scenario’s Prioriteren van de niet functionele requirements Requirements elicitation Workshop Interview Brainstorming Story boarding Requirements validatie Walkthrough Inspectie Formele review Agile requirements validatie Requirements management Veranderende requirements Scope screep Requirements management tools Agile requirements management Planning & Prijs * *Een cursus met start gegarandeerd. *Een cursus met valt onder de actie Summer Academy. Alle prijzen zijn excl. BTW. Meer informatie over incompany of maatwerk Cursus: Requirements engineering met Use Cases Vul onderstaand formulier in en je ontvangt meer informatie over de incompany- en maatwerkmogelijkheden van deze cursus. [contact-form-7 404 "Niet gevonden"] Wil je meer informatie ontvangen, een vrijblijvende offerte ontvangen of een brochure van deze cursus downloaden? Vul onderstaande gegevens in en je ontvangt de brochure of informatie binnen één werkdag. Offerte aanvragen Brochure downloaden Informatie aanvragen Soort training Deze cursus op eigen locatieEen maatwerk oplossing Akkoord met opvolging en privacyvoorwaardenIk ga akkoord met de privacy voorwaarden Akkoord met opvolging en privacyvoorwaardenIk ga akkoord met de privacy voorwaarden Akkoord met opvolging en privacyvoorwaardenIk ga akkoord met de privacy voorwaarden Gerelateerde cursussen De cursus Mastering requirements in een Agile project De cursus BCS – Business Architecture (met examenvoucher) De cursus BCS – Modelling Business Processes (met examenvoucher) De cursus BCS – Requirements Engineering (met examenvoucher) De cursus De cursus IREB Certified Professional for Requirements Engineering (CPRE) De cursus IREB Advanced – Elicitation De cursus IREB Certified Professional for Requirements Engineering (CPRE) examenvoucher – NL Vervolgcursussen De cursus Object georiënteerde analyse en design met UML Ervaringen ervaringen verzameld via Lucienne Groenendaal Secretarieel medewerkster "Training was prima, goede tips gekregen met af en toe een grap en grol. Locatie was prima, goed verzogd vwb koffie/thee, fruit en koekje. Mensen ook zeer vriendelijk. Lunch was perfect en zeer uitgebreid." 9 Ariana Scheepers "De cursus was goed, en de verzorging ook!Ik heb er veel van opgestoken! De lokatie in Nieuwegein is goed te bereiken met het openbaar vervoer, dus dat is prettig. Tot een volgenden keer." 10 Eric Pos Procesbeheerder bij Gemeente Amersfoort "Ik vond de training erg leerzaam. De inhoud was van een hoog niveau en de docent was goed thuis in de materie. Ik stel het vooral op prijs dat er diep op de concepten werd ingegaan." 9 Tags: Business & ITApplicatieontwikkelingObject Orientatie Share: Share Share Share Share
Lucienne Groenendaal Secretarieel medewerkster "Training was prima, goede tips gekregen met af en toe een grap en grol. Locatie was prima, goed verzogd vwb koffie/thee, fruit en koekje. Mensen ook zeer vriendelijk. Lunch was perfect en zeer uitgebreid." 9
Ariana Scheepers "De cursus was goed, en de verzorging ook!Ik heb er veel van opgestoken! De lokatie in Nieuwegein is goed te bereiken met het openbaar vervoer, dus dat is prettig. Tot een volgenden keer." 10
Eric Pos Procesbeheerder bij Gemeente Amersfoort "Ik vond de training erg leerzaam. De inhoud was van een hoog niveau en de docent was goed thuis in de materie. Ik stel het vooral op prijs dat er diep op de concepten werd ingegaan." 9